zwen I am on aliant and I have flashed a bunch of these roms. What you need to do is unlock your phone by using Iamcokemans bootloader 2.31. I think there should be a sticky of this - its all over the place. Then as far as getting gps (which is what I think you want to do) you have a few options, you can flash the alltell rom (sticked) that puts on the 3.37.10 radio, or you can flash the newest sprint rom (sticked) that will give you 3.37.15 radio. (This is the radio part). For both, you need to reset your touch before the customizations step because you are on bell and those customizations will put some funky stuff on your phone. Then you need to unlock again using the same 2.31 bootloader. Then you can flash any rom you want really (this is the software part). OMJ currently has a stock rom and a custom rom, both are pretty sweet. Since he has removed the customization part in these roms you dont need to worry about reseting before the customizations step. good luck, welcome to the world of customizing, I'll warn you it gets pretty addictive !
cheers

edit: as far as your questions go --> you dont have to set anything up after you flash if you follow those directions - everything will work with bell/aliant (just dont let those customizations run)......and GPS is free to everyone!

Quote:

Originally Posted by Zewnchops (Post 284258)
Thanks earthdan! :) Just to make sure I understood correctly though...

1. Unlock my Vogue using IamCokeMan's 2.31 bootloader
2. Flash to Sprint ROM for 3.37.15 radio
3. Do NOT run customization step (will this run automatically forcing me to quicky have to reset, or does it ask for confirmation first? That's got me a bit nervous :p Also, is this Soft or Hard reset?)
4. Unlock again using 2.31
5. Flash to OMJ's ROM

Is that right? And thanks for confirming about the GPS, that is indeed what I'm after for the most part :)

Edit: Thanks for the confirmation as well OMJ :)

flashing the leaked rom does not require being unlocked, but flashing a custom does.....just imagine the leaked rom as a official release from your carrier, just run it, but skip the customization (yes, soft reset quickly, it gives u 3 sec). then unlock to flash a custom rom.
